Walmart's OnePay Expands Token Selection: A New Era for Crypto Adoption
The landscape of cryptocurrency is witnessing a significant transformation as Walmart-backed OnePay expands its offerings by adding a dozen new tokens to its digital banking platform. This strategic move aims to cater to a growing audience of 'new to crypto' customers, including popular tokens like Polygon, Arbitrum, and Solana. The Expansion of OnePay’s Offerings
OnePay, a digital banking app supported by the retail giant Walmart, is positioning itself strategically within the cryptocurrency ecosystem. By introducing widely recognized tokens such as Polygon, Arbitrum, and Solana, OnePay aims to provide a user-friendly introduction to cryptocurrency for those who might otherwise be hesitant to engage with this technology.
Relevance of Selected Tokens
- Polygon: Known for its scalability and lower transaction costs, it offers a suitable entry point for new users exploring Decentralized Finance (DeFi) applications.
- Arbitrum: As a layer-2 scaling solution for Ethereum, it enhances transaction speed and reduces costs, making it appealing for everyday users.
- Solana: With its high throughput and low fees, Solana has garnered attention as a versatile platform for various applications, from NFTs to DeFi.
This selection not only showcases the potential of these tokens but also reflects broader trends in the cryptocurrency market, where functionality and user experience are paramount to fostering mass adoption.

Historical Context of Crypto Adoption
- 2017 Bull Run: The rise of Bitcoin and Ethereum attracted immense public interest, paving the way for future innovations in the blockchain space.
- 2020 Pandemic: The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ated digital transformation, with more consumers seeking digital solutions, further legitimizing the role of cryptocurrencies.
- 2021 Surge: Major companies, including Tesla and PayPal, began accepting cryptocurrencies, leading to greater consumer familiarity and acceptance.
